Archer-Daniels-Midland Company (ADM) experienced a decline in its Q4 2024 earnings, missing the forecast, due to several key factors:
1. **Challenges in the Agricultural Segment**: The AS&O (Archer-Daniels-Midland's Agricultural Services & Oilseeds) segment faced a significant challenge, with a 32% profit decline compared to the prior year. This segment's performance was adversely affected by low commodity prices and trade tensions, which negatively impacted profitability.
2. **Cost Savings Measures**: ADM announced plans to implement cost-saving measures amounting to $500 to $750 million. These measures are likely to have a transitional impact on earnings as the company rationalizes its operations and optimizes its resource allocation.
In summary, ADM's Q4 earnings miss can be attributed to challenges in its agricultural segment and cost-saving measures. These factors combined to affect the company's profitability, resulting in earnings that fell short of market expectations.
